{"id":27192380,"url":"https://github.com/sameh-farouk/newhouse","last_synced_at":"2026-04-29T09:31:38.741Z","repository":{"id":127939574,"uuid":"293584586","full_name":"sameh-farouk/newhouse","owner":"sameh-farouk","description":"property listing web application, a complete full stack project using Python/Django ","archived":false,"fork":false,"pushed_at":"2020-09-08T21:12:19.000Z","size":10148,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"master","last_synced_at":"2025-06-08T15:03:26.667Z","etag":null,"topics":["django","python3"],"latest_commit_sha":null,"homepage":"","language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/sameh-farouk.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2020-09-07T16:57:43.000Z","updated_at":"2020-09-16T17:19:10.000Z","dependencies_parsed_at":"2024-05-15T15:15:51.244Z","dependency_job_id":null,"html_url":"https://github.com/sameh-farouk/newhouse","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/sameh-farouk/newhouse","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/sameh-farouk%2Fnewhouse","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/sameh-farouk%2Fnewhouse/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/sameh-farouk%2Fnewhouse/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/sameh-farouk%2Fnewhouse/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/sameh-farouk","download_url":"https://codeload.github.com/sameh-farouk/newhouse/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/sameh-farouk%2Fnewhouse/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":32419798,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-04-29T06:29:02.080Z","status":"ssl_error","status_checked_at":"2026-04-29T06:29:00.631Z","response_time":110,"last_error":"SSL_connect returned=1 errno=0 peeraddr=140.82.121.6:443 state=error: unexpected eof while reading","rob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":false,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["django","python3"],"created_at":"2025-04-09T18:44:38.962Z","updated_at":"2026-04-29T09:31:38.735Z","avatar_url":"https://github.com/sameh-farouk.png","language":"Python","funding_links":[],"categories":[],"sub_categories":[],"readme":"# NewHouse\n#### Rent / Sell Property Online\n\n*property listing web application*\n\n\u003cimg src=\"https://cdn.pixabay.com/photo/2019/09/25/14/01/house-for-sale-4503756_960_720.jpg\" width=\"300\" height=\"300\"\u003e\n\na property listing web application wherein you can post free property listing online and do custom search and filtration within the listing database.\n\nthis django project contains two apps, accounts app that responsible for users authorizations operations, like signup, login, logout, reset passwords, edit profile and scocial login using facebook oAuth2 or alternatively facebook connect.\n\nthe second app is listings app, the main app that responsible for show users listings, and enable custom search and fileration of the listings to find the house that fit user needs, also registerd users can add listing for property including uploading images for the property, edit own listings or delete it. users can create favourite list.\n\u003cimg src=\"https://github.com/sameh-farouk/newhouse/raw/master/screenshots/my_project_visualized.png\" width=\"700\"\u003e\n\n\n- most of the views uses the newer classes based views.\n- model signals was used.\n- custom template filters was used.\n- library used in front end includes bootstrap and friconix.\n- fetch api in vanila javaScript used in front end to call json endpoint to togole favourite status for the listings\n- third-party django-library used includes extra-views to manage multible modelform in one page, and -django-smart-select to enable group \"chained\" models.\n\n\u003cimg src=\"https://github.com/sameh-farouk/newhouse/raw/master/screenshots/Screen%20Shot%202020-09-08%20at%202.37.38%20PM.png\" width=\"300\" height=\"300\"\u003e\n\n\u003cimg src=\"https://github.com/sameh-farouk/newhouse/raw/master/screenshots/Screen%20Shot%202020-09-08%20at%202.38.16%20PM.png\" width=\"300\" height=\"300\"\u003e\n\nthis is WIP.\nProject Kicked off: august 22, 2020\n\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fsameh-farouk%2Fnewhouse","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fsameh-farouk%2Fnewhouse","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fsameh-farouk%2Fnewhouse/lists"}